What it is, How it works

Hair analysis has gained recognition as an effective method for identifying drug and alcohol consumption. Hair captures a detailed record of substance intake by embedding biomarkers in the fibers of the developing hair shaft. When taken near the scalp, hair can offer a detection period of up to about three months for alcohol and other substances. Collecting hair is straightforward, relatively resistant to tampering, and easy to transport.

A hair section measuring 1.5 inches with approximately 200 strands (similar in thickness to a #2 pencil) closest to the scalp provides 100mg, which is the perfect amount for both initial screening and verification. For EtG, additional factors, and/or analyses beyond 10 panels, 150mg is advised. We suggest using a jeweler’s scale to weigh the hair sample. If scalp hair is not an option, a similar quantity of body hair can be used. The term "head hair" denotes only scalp hair. "Body hair" refers to all other types (facial, axillary, etc.).

Process Overview

The primary phases in the lab analysis of a drug test are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ning involves the preliminary handling of a sample within a lab’s database. This phase ensures the sample was adequately sealed and transported, assigns a unique L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and completes any extra data entry missing from an electronic chain of custody process.

Screening consists of an initial rapid assessment for substances of abuse. Although Screening is an economical means of excluding drug use in most specimens, a positive result necessitates confirmation to be valid in legal settings. Samples indicating a presumptive positive in Screening demand a subsequent verification.

Should a sample display a presumptive positive during Screening, additional hair is extracted from the original sample and prepared for Extraction. During this phase, drugs are isolated from hair at significantly lower concentrations compared to other methods (e.g., urine or oral fluid), explaining why hair drug screening is one of the most complex processes.

Verification of any positive screen is achieved through G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S. All samples with presumptive positives undergo washing before confirmation as necessary. The complete laboratory procedure from Accessioning to Confirmation is evaluated with both the C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air designation and the accreditation to ISO / IEC 17025 standards.

Advantages of hair drug testing:

  • Extent of detection: Hair drug tests can identify drug consumption for a period of up to 90 days, versus urine tests with a shorter detection span.
  • Challenging to manipulate: Cheating on a hair drug test is extremely difficult, leading to more reliable outcomes.
  • Chronological data: It can demonstrate drug use trends over some time, not just recent consumption.

Limitations:

  • Recent usage undetectable: Drugs take about 5-7 days to become detectable in hair.
  • Expense: Hair drug tests generally incur higher costs than other drug testing techniques.
  • Result variability: Influences like hair color and personal hair growth differences can impact drug metabolite levels in hair.

Note: Even though commonly known as "hair follicle tests", the assessment itself evaluates the hair strand, not the follicle beneath the scalp.

What's New In Hair Follicle Drug Testing according to the Hair Drug Testing Experts

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.

The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.

It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.

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.

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.

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.

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.

The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.

A hair follicle drug test analyzes a small sample of hair to detect a history of drug use over time. Because drug metabolites are incorporated into hair as it grows, this method can show patterns of use instead of just recent exposure. It is frequently used for legal and court requirements, long-term monitoring, and high-trust workforce screening.
Standard hair drug testing typically reflects drug use over approximately a 90-day period, based on the length of hair collected at the time of testing. Longer hair can sometimes reflect a longer time frame, and extremely short hair can reduce that window.
Hair drug testing commonly screens for marijuana/THC, cocaine, opiates/opioids, amphetamines/methamphetamines, and PCP. In many cases, additional expanded panels may be requested to include other substances.
Yes. If the donor's head hair is too short or unavailable, body hair may be collected as an alternative. The collector will document the source of the sample. This allows testing even for individuals with recently cut or shaved head hair.

Hair drug testing is commonly used in court, probation, custody, and compliance matters because the collection process follows a documented chain of custody and the analysis is performed by a certified laboratory. Results are provided in a form that can be reviewed by legal and administrative authorities.
Yes. Individuals, parents, attorneys, employers, and probation programs can all request hair drug testing. A doctor's order is not required. Results are confidential and released only to the authorized requesting party.
Hair testing provides a longer look-back period than urine testing, making it useful when you need to demonstrate ongoing abstinence or identify repeated/recent substance use patterns over time rather than just recent exposure. It is frequently selected for legal, compliance, and custody-related documentation.
A small section of hair is cut by a trained collector in a discreet, controlled manner. The sample is sealed, documented, and sent to the laboratory under established chain-of-custody procedures so that the results can be defended if they are ever challenged.
